Information Flow and Delayed Decisions
The natural movement of cards and wagers around a classic table format meant that information accumulated chronologically throughout each live round. Players sitting in later positions possessed a clear tactical advantage, as they could evaluate the strength of the room before acting. This structural delay allowed seasoned strategists to minimize their personal financial exposure while maximizing their returns against aggressive opponents.
